IN OUR WORDS
If I wasn't a figure skater ... (Fast) I would be going to University of Oregon and probably playing baseball.
I look up to ... (Fast) my parents! They have supported me for so long and will do anything to help me succeed in this sport, or any other life path that I would choose. Even though we struggle to keep me in skating, they never want to give up and they manage to keeps things going with smiles on their faces. I love them more than anything!
My favorite thing about being a figure skater is ... (Fast) it is a sport that not a lot of people get into so it feels special to be a part of and able to compete at such a high level. I get to travel all over the country, along with international travels, and meet a lot of cool people. I have learned a lot as a person and athlete being in such an amazing sport.
I started skating because ... (Heritage) well, I actually don't know why ... kind of. My parents tell me that when I was 2 years old (I have vague memories of this), I took the dishes from my little play kitchen center and put them on the bottom of my feet and started scooting around the kitchen floor nonstop, saying "ice skate!" Of course they thought it was cute, but I had to wait until I was 4 to start skating lessons.
... (Fast) my mom would go shopping with me and put me on the ice rink in the mall while she went shopping for things. This then turned into classes...and then a career.
The best moment of my skating career thus far was ... (Heritage) when Nathan and I competed at the 2012 U.S. Championships in San Jose, our training town for the past two seasons. It was so awesome to look into the stands and see our friends all around us, and the support from the local skaters. They even made a banner for us! Definitely one of my favorite moments thus far.
... (Fast) logging into my email last year and finding a congratulations letter from U.S. figuring skating about getting our first JGP assignment. Being on Team USA and going to Australia was the most amazing experience I could ever hope for.
I always ... (Heritage) wear the same T-shirt every night before a competition. The shirt is from a skating show I participated in when I was 5. Lucky for me, my aunt figured I'd be skating for a while, so she got me an adult small instead of a kids' small!
... (Fast) pray and then kiss my cross before coming out of the dressing room. I wouldn't say that its a ritual but I always do it and never take the cross off.
